Kinds of Windows
Picking the ideal windows is vital not just for charm however also for functionality. Here are some typical kinds of windows one may think about:
Window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Double-Hung | Functions two vertically sliding sashes | Easy to clean up, excellent ventilation | Can be expensive |
Sash | Hinged at the side, opens outward | Excellent ventilation, excellent for tall areas | Requires space outside |
Sliding | Moves horizontally along a track | Very little upkeep, contemporary visual | Limited ventilation |
Bay/Bow | Extends out from the home, producing a nook | Includes character, offers a broader view | More pricey to install |
Awning | Hinged at the top, opens external | Great for rain security, great ventilation | Minimal size options |
Types of Doors
Similar to windows, doors can significantly change the feel and look of a home. Below are commonly installed types of doors:
Door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|---|
Entry Doors | Generally the main entryway; readily available in numerous materials | Boosts curb appeal, improves security | Higher expense for quality models |
Patio area Doors | Generally sliding or hinged doors resulting in outside spaces | Creates a seamless transition to outside spaces | Security can be an issue |
French Doors | Double doors that open outwards, often embellished with glass | Classy, great natural light | Needs more space |
Storm Doors | Installed outside the entry door for included security | Enhances energy effectiveness and protection from elements | Can obstruct complete entryway |
Bi-Fold Doors | Fold open, typically made of multiple panels | Take full advantage of area use, terrific for open shifts | More intricate installation |
Picking the Right Windows and Doors
When looking for "windows and doors near me," numerous elements should be assessed to determine the very best alternatives:
Material: Common products for windows and doors include wood, vinyl, aluminum, and fiberglass. Each has its own maintenance requirements, insulative properties, and visual appeals.
Energy Efficiency: Look for doors and windows with an Energy Star ranking. These items help to lower energy expenses by keeping your home warm throughout winter season and cool throughout summer.
Design Compatibility: Select doors and windows that enhance the architectural style of your home. Conventional homes look best with traditional designs, while contemporary homes can benefit from structured designs.
Budget plan: Setting a clear spending plan can help limit options. Think about not just preliminary expenses however likewise long-term energy savings.
Regional Climate: Depending on the local weather patterns, some products work much better than others. For example, homes in damp locations may require various door materials compared to those in dry or snowy climates.
Setup Considerations
Selecting the right windows and doors is only part of the procedure; proper installation is crucial. Here are a few installation indicate consider:
- Professional vs. DIY: While setting up doors and windows can be a DIY job, hiring experts is typically recommended to ensure proper fit and sealing.
- Allows: Depending on local regulations, authorizations may be essential for doors and window installations, particularly in historical districts or if structural changes are made.
- Weatherization: Proper sealing and insulation around new windows and doors are important to optimize their energy efficiency and protect versus the aspects.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the very best type of window for energy effectiveness?
- Double-pane windows are typically best for energy effectiveness, as they trap air in between the panes, providing much better insulation.
How frequently should windows and doors be replaced?
- Usually, windows and doors should be replaced every 15-30 years, depending on wear, damage, and energy loss.
What functions should I search for in patio area doors?
- Try to find functions such as energy-efficient glass, durable locks for security, and ease of operation.
How can I enhance the energy effectiveness of existing windows?
- Think about window treatments, caulking, or installing storm windows as capacities for enhancing energy effectiveness.
Do I need a permit to change doors and windows?
- The requirement for a license differs by place. It's advisable to consult local building authorities.
